Venice's cocktail scene is thriving, from intimate wine bars tucked into quiet corners to sophisticated spots like Santa Cocktail Club and The Library Bar. Whether you're after a classic aperitivo at Marais Wine and Cocktails or discovering hidden gems along the canals, these venues capture the city's blend of timeless elegance and convivial spirit.
